Boris Krämer is a scholar working on Statistical and Nonlinear Physics, Statistics, Probability and Uncertainty and Computational Mechanics. According to data from OpenAlex, Boris Krämer has authored 65 papers receiving a total of 1.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 34 papers in Statistical and Nonlinear Physics, 25 papers in Statistics, Probability and Uncertainty and 16 papers in Computational Mechanics. Recurrent topics in Boris Krämer’s work include Model Reduction and Neural Networks (34 papers), Probabilistic and Robust Engineering Design (25 papers) and Numerical methods for differential equations (11 papers). Boris Krämer is often cited by papers focused on Model Reduction and Neural Networks (34 papers), Probabilistic and Robust Engineering Design (25 papers) and Numerical methods for differential equations (11 papers). Boris Krämer collaborates with scholars based in United States, South Korea and Germany. Boris Krämer's co-authors include Karen Willcox, B. F. von Turkovich, Benjamin Peherstorfer, Nam P. Suh, Elizabeth Qian, Mouhacine Benosman, H. Kazerooni, Anirban Chaudhuri, Peter Benner and Pawan Goyal and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Transactions on Automatic Control, Journal of Computational Physics and Annual Review of Fluid Mechanics.
